SANTA MONICA— Juicing enthusiasts, fitness buffs and beach lovers will unite tomorrow for BluePrint's wellness-packed afternoon. Just in time for bikini season, BluePrintFit boasts workout classes at the beach, mini spa treatments and of course, lots of juice to whip your bod back to its beach-ready state. Taking place from 12 to 3pm on the north side of the Santa Monica Pier; sessions are $45. Go here to see the schedule of classes and snap up tickets. [Racked Inbox]
BEVERLY HILLS— Designer Katie Ermilio is coming to LA and making an appearance at Barneys New York in Beverly Hills tomorrow from 12 to 4pm. Shoppable items at the event will include designs recently rocked by the likes of Olivia Palermo, Jaime King and Michelle Williams. [Racked Inbox]
VENICE— LA brand Burning Torch, is hosting a shopping event at their Venice boutique at 1627 Abbot Kinney Blvd. tomorrow from 9am to 12pm. Shop their summer collection, vintage furniture and jewelry. All purchases support P.S. ARTS, a non-profit organization which aims to revive art education in the public school system. [Racked Inbox]
PASADENA— Head to Old Town Pasadena tomorrow for Gal Friday, a socializing, booze-drinking shopping soiree taking place from 6 to 9pm on Holly Street (between Fair Oaks and Raymond). Among the handful of shops offering sweet discounts are Mignon Chocolate selling handmade chocolatey delights, Lula Mae stocking whimsy gifts and Regne Haute Blow Dry Salon giving luxe blow outs.
